The crypto exchange Kraken announced today that it will provide $150,000 in grants to Ethereum developers through the community fundraising platform Gitcoin. This is Kraken's first donation to the Ethereum project. The grant will be distributed under Gitcoin's "Ethereum Infrastructure Tech" category to reward the most important software developers who develop and build blockchains. Kraken stated that so far, the company has provided more than $500,000 in donations for blockchain projects. Bitpush previously reported, Kraken donated $150,000 to Brink, a Bitcoin development center.
